My Son Guards the Door for My Husband and Bestie

On her fifth anniversary, Patricia’s life is upended when she discovers her husband, Vicente Buckley, with her best friend, Kinsley Gilmore. The betrayal is deepened by her son, Jamie, who guards the door to keep Patricia away. While Kinsley suggests the couple have another child, Vicente reveals his cruelty, stating that the scar on Patricia’s belly disgusts him. This modern novel explores a devastating conspiracy of betrayal within a family once thought perfect.

Chapter 4

I sighed, knowing it wasn't about that.

I used to love them and was willing to do those things for them. Now I didn't, so I didn't care if they were willing to do all this for me.

When I saw Vicente, he was still on the phone, pinching the bridge of his nose with his fingertips, looking extremely tired.

In the past, I would wait for him to finish his work before asking for what I needed.

But now, I thought of Sofia being hungry alone at home.

With that worry in my heart, everything else became inconsequential.

"Mr. Buckley," I said, standing in front of Vicente with a polite smile.

He froze, said a few words to the person on the other end, and hung up. "What are you doing here?"

"Huh?" I shrugged. "Isn't it normal for me to return to my hometown after divorce? But why did you put aside your work in Prodale and come to Casterview?"

Vicente stumbled over his words, his gaze deepening as he looked at me. I met his gaze boldly.

After a moment of tension, Vicente looked away. "He missed you and insisted on seeing you."

I smiled, "But he already has Kinsley. Why did he come to see me?"

Vicente grabbed my arm, his emotions almost spilling over. "Patricia, I didn't marry her, and I only slept with her once."

His words brought me back to that night two years ago when Kinsley wore my black maternity dress with lace and lay on the bed.

Vicente covered her face with a pillow, having sex with her.

She asked, "Why do you keep deceiving yourself like this?"

He replied, "The scar on her belly disgusts me."

And indeed, after I gave birth to Jamie, Vicente rarely slept with me. Even when he did it, it was just only out of obligation.

I said softly, "It's not about once or twice."

I thought, "Once you did it, we were over."

Vicente and I met on the first day of college.

Don't misunderstand. It wasn't love at first sight. It was during the opening ceremony when Vicente's mother suddenly collapsed. I was right next to her and performed CPR.

After she was rushed to the hospital, the doctor said she was saved thanks to the timely intervention.

To thank me, Vicente treated me to a meal and gave me money. I accepted the meal but declined the money.

He was reserved, and I was slow-moving, so we didn't get closer because of the meal together.

Vicente came from a rich family and was good-looking, attracting attention from the start of college.

People saw us walking together and started gossiping about our relationship. Kinsley, who was my bunkmate, grilled me every day.

But I was sure there would be nothing between Vicente and me.

Our backgrounds were too different, and our personalities weren't compatible. We got through freshman year as acquaintances.

After sophomore year started, Vicente disappeared. He wasn't in class, and I didn't see him running on the playground at night.

Rumors spread around campus that his mother was a mistress, and he was the illegitimate son of a group director. His mother was discovered by the wife of the group director and would be sent abroad, so he couldn't continue studying here.

I sent him a few messages, but there was no reply.

I felt dejected as if I had lost all interest in everything.

Until one day, it was pouring outside, the rain tapping loudly on the stainless-steel window frames.

I suddenly thought of Vicente and sent a message. "Are you okay?"

I expected it to go unanswered like my previous messages, but soon my phone vibrated twice, displaying Vicente's reply. "Can you drink with me?"

It was true that his mother was a mistress and had been discovered.

But they didn't go abroad. His mother had jumped to her death.

His eyes were lifeless as he drank bottle after bottle, muttering, "Why can't I get drunk?"

I covered his hand grasping the bottle, looking into his eyes that only reflected me.

"Do you want to get drunk?" I asked.

His Adam's apple bobbed, and I covered his lips with mine.

That night, I cried from the pain.
